[Recursion]The Base Case
本人於該blog的全部文章轉移至[Algorithm]The Base Case on Recursion – KKWBlog (kkwtech.com)該網域下,其後此處不進行更新,一律於新站點更新。
#include <iostream>
using namespace std;
int factorial(int n) {
    if (n==1) {
        return 1;
    }
    else {
        return n * factorial(n-1);
    }
}
int main() {
    cout << factorial(5);
}The base case is another name for the exit condition.
“Recursion” that has a exit condition call “Real Recursion”,otherwise it will keep running forerver.
//"exit condition" EX:
if (n==1) {
        return 1;
}Filed under: 演算法 - @ 2021 年 7 月 2 日 下午 3:59